The Black Rhino is almost extinct in Africa because of poaching, and now they are critically endangered. There are somewhere around 2,500-4,800 rhinos left in the world. Poachers who kill black rhinos and sell their horns make $29,500+ per pound in profit. In fact, the black rhino's horn is worth more ...

Webb10 maj 2016 · Poaching is the illegal hunting of animals. It happens in lots of countries around the world and is driving many species to the brink of extinction.
